Answer:

All three of these societies are interconnected as they are part of Indian Subcontinent history.

Historically, Harappa/ Mohenjo-Daro was one of the oldest ancient civilizations.

Dravidians are ethnolinguistic groups living in South India.

Aryans were the outsiders who arrived in India in ancient times.

Harappa/ Mohenjo-Daro is dated back to 2600 BC.

These societies were different by their culture and customs.

Indus Valley is in modern-day Pakistan.

The occupation of the people in the Indus Valley was agriculture, pottery making, artisans, etc.

They interacted through a trade where goods were exchanged in form of a barter system.
